Transaction 34c23cf2196e1223a3952df1b0e42e3ad07699df1eb939ac933239e7aeb4dd6e

23 Input
2 Outputs
  • 34c23cf2196e1223a3952df1b0e42e3ad07699df1eb939ac933239e7aeb4dd6e:0
  • value  208328
    address  1Crx8BCp2xekE1FMiWFw4R6MdHHYirtw7g
  • 34c23cf2196e1223a3952df1b0e42e3ad07699df1eb939ac933239e7aeb4dd6e:1
  • value  46537500
    address  14kWvLJuPQWZGugHx7KJGJhjCNn7r87pSu